TITLE
RaiskaaHTML
VERSION
1.1
AUTHOR
Thomas Aglassinger <agi@sbox.tu-graz.ac.at>
DESCRIPTION
RaiskaaHTML strips various crap from HTML documents, making them use
less storage space and forces them to look like specified in your
browser settings instead of conforming to the personal taste of some
brain-dead web author.
It can remove annoying colors, invisible meta tags, useless scripts,
bloated comments, redundant white space and more.
It is intended to be used by people who often download HTML
documents from the web and store them on their local system to have
more reliable and quicker access to them.
FEATURES
- Removes colors, font faces and alignments
- Removes redundant white space like empty lines
- Removes inline scripts like JavaScript
- Removed invisible tags like <meta> and <link>
- Removes SGML comments and DOCTYPE declaration
- Writes to new document or replaces original
- Works on single files or whole directories
- Reports parsing errors in SAS/c message browser
- Consists of a fast C program for doing the conversion and an ARexx
script to deal with user handling
NEW FEATURES
- Improved user control over documents with faulty HTML
- Improved CR/LF handling
- Fixed a couple of minor bugs
S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S
ARexx installed and running.
Rexxdossupport.library, Copyright by Hartmut Goebel. Available from
aminet:util/rexx/rexxdossupport.lha
